The market for drug delivery devices was valued at US$ 258,800.0 million in 2022 and is anticipated to grow at a CAGR of 7.4% from 2023 to 2030 to reach US$ 423,431.7 million. Due to the rising prevalence of chronic/non-communicable diseases and the widespread use of technologically advanced drug delivery devices, the market for these devices is expanding rapidly. Additionally, the market is anticipated to grow as the global geriatric population rises and the biologics market expands. However, the market’s growth is anticipated to be hampered by factors like product recalls and the risk of needlestick injuries.
Regional Insights
The global market for drug delivery devices is divided into five regions based on geography: North America, Latin America, Europe, Asia Pacific, and the Middle East and Africa.
Due to the region’s rising chronic disease burden, rising demand for drug delivery devices, and rising awareness of the benefits of such devices, North America is anticipated to gain the largest market share over the course of the forecast period. For instance, Corium announced in March 2022 that the FDA had approved ADLARITY (donepezil transdermal system) as a treatment for people with mild, moderate, or severe Alzheimer’s-related dementia. The only once-weekly patch that continuously and consistently administers doses of donepezil through the skin is ADLARITY.
Due to the rising prevalence of non-communicable diseases and increased demand for drug delivery devices in these regions, Europe and Asia Pacific are also anticipated to experience significant growth in the global market for drug delivery devices. For instance, non-communicable diseases (NCDs) are the main cause of death in the European Region, according to the World Health Organization (WHO/Europe). Nearly 75% of fatalities in the area are caused by NCDs, which include chronic respiratory diseases, cancer, diabetes, and cardiovascular diseases. As a result, Europe and the Asia-Pacific region are seeing a sharp increase in demand for drug delivery systems.

Market Drivers
Over the forecast period, it is anticipated that the global burden of chronic/non-communicable diseases will fuel market growth for drug delivery devices. For instance, innovative patient solutions for chronic diseases are provided by implantable drug delivery systems. Non-communicable diseases (NCDs), such as heart disease, stroke, diabetes, cancer, and chronic lung disease, are to blame for 74% of all fatalities worldwide, according to the World Health Organization (WHO). More than 75 percent of deaths from NCDs take place in low- and middle-income nations. In turn, this is anticipated to support the expansion of the market for drug delivery systems globally.
Over the course of the forecast period, it is anticipated that there will be a rise in the use of technologically advanced drug delivery devices for efficient drug delivery. For instance, Gufic Biosciences introduced the dual-chamber bags (DCB), a new drug delivery system (NDDS) in India in June 2022 at a competitive price. These two-chamber IV bags are made of polypropylene (DEHP free) and have an aluminium foil that can be peeled off to store unstable medications that need to be reconstituted right before giving them to the patient. This is then anticipated to fuel the market’s expansion.

Market Restraints
Recalls of products are predicted to impede the development of the global market for drug delivery devices. For instance, the U.S. FDA recalled Medtronic’s SynchroMed II systems in December 2019 after reports of patient deaths after having the SynchroMed II system implanted. A voluntary recall of specific SynchroMed II implantable drug infusion pumps was classified by FDA as a Class I event.
The market for drug delivery devices is predicted to grow slowly due to the risk of needlestick injuries. For instance, the majority of drug delivery systems on the market today are injectable ones that use needles to administer therapeutics to patients. In healthcare settings, it is well known that there are many instances of serious needlestick injuries. One of the most significant occupational hazards for healthcare workers worldwide is these injuries.
